There's a lot of present tense in your writing that does not match the perspective.
Here it would be "After she made breakfast.." rather than "After she makes breakfast...", since it has already happened. Though if you want expand the context slightly you can also do: "After she finished making breakfast..."
In general third person perspective is written in past tense, not pressent; though there can be exceptions.
I recommend reading your writing out loud, that way you can hear if something sounds good, wrong, or clunky.
